在当今数字化时代,企业对于数据的高可用性要求越来越高。因此,搭建一个高可用性Oracle数据库集群变得至关重要。在这篇文章中,我们将为您提供一份全方位的攻略,帮助您的企业实现稳健发展。
1. 高可用性集群的基本概念
在进入到具体的搭建步骤之前,我们首先需要对高可用性集群有一个基本的了解。高可用性集群是由多个节点组成的系统,这些节点一起工作,以确保即使某个节点出现故障,系统也能保持可用性。
通常情况下,高可用性集群实施了故障转移机制。当其中一个节点失效时,所有的请求将会自动转发到其他正常的节点上,保证数据和服务的持续可用。
2. 搭建高可用性Oracle数据库集群的前提条件
在开始搭建之前,企业需要确保满足以下前提条件:
2.1 硬件要求
根据Oracle数据库的要求选择适合的硬件。通常建议使用支持虚拟化的服务器,并确保内存和存储能够满足未来的数据需求。
2.2 软件环境
保证所需的操作系统及其版本与Oracle的权限兼容。此外,确保已安装所需的数据库版本和集群管理工具。
3. 安装和配置Oracle数据库集群
现在我们进入到具体的安装和配置过程。以下是搭建Oracle数据库集群的基本步骤:
3.1 下载和安装Oracle软件
# 下载Oracle软件
wget https://www.oracle.com/database/technologies/
# 安装Oracle
sudo ./runInstaller根据提示进行配置,选择Cluster Database选项以确保您正在创建一个可以支持高可用性的集群。
3.2 配置网络与存储
确保所有节点都可以相互通信,并设置存储共享,以确保数据一致性。建议使用网络负载均衡技术来配置网络。
4. 集群监控与维护
搭建完成后,监控和维护同样重要。定期监测集群的运行情况,可以及时发现并处理潜在问题。以下是几种常用的监控工具:
4.1 使用Oracle Enterprise Manager
Oracle Enterprise Manager提供了一种可视化的界面,用于监控和管理数据库性能,帮助管理员快速识别性能瓶颈。
4.2 日志监控
定期查看数据库的警报日志和<强>归档日志,以发现潜在问题并进行处理,确保系统的稳定运行。
5. 结论
通过本文提供的攻略,您的企业可以成功搭建一个高可用性Oracle数据库集群。先进的监控与维护措施将为企业的稳健发展提供坚实的保障。高可用的系统不仅能提升用户体验,还能增强企业在激烈市场竞争中的优势。
现在,您已经掌握了成功搭建高可用性Oracle数据库集群的策略,快来启动您的项目吧!



